Job description

At Affirm, we exist for the moments that matter—giving people a clear, predictable way to pay over time, with no hidden fees, no surprises, and no tradeoffs on what matters most.

About the Engineering team

The Engineering team builds systems that power Affirm’s mission. We take pride in our craft, building reliable, performant, and scalable solutions that touch every part of the business. Whether we’re enabling new ways to pay, ensuring our platforms can scale to the most demanding levels in the industry, or developing seamless servicing experiences, our focus is on solving complex problems through exceptional engineering.

About the role

The Upfunnel team builds pre-checkout experiences that help shoppers understand Affirm on merchant sites. As a Software Engineer I, you will contribute to reliable, accessible, and performant experiences across Affirm.js, promotional messaging, experimentation, and developer-facing frontend tooling.

What You'll Do

We are looking for a collaborative, curious Software Engineer I to build reliable and scalable frontend experiences that make Affirm’s value clear before checkout.

· You will build and improve high-traffic frontend experiences across Affirm.js, promotional messaging, experimentation, and developer-facing tooling.
· You will work collaboratively and proactively with your team and stakeholders, bringing them along for your work and helping to create visibility and dialog regarding the risks and trade-offs related to your work.
· You will strike the right balance of speed and quality in your work, ensuring that we hit our business goals while protecting our systems from downtime.
· You will use browser debugging, monitoring, metrics, and testing tools to maintain reliable cross-browser experiences and contribute to operational issues with your team.
· You will contribute to a sense of community on your team by engaging in growth and development activities.

What We Look For

· You have previous work or internship experience shipping web apps using declarative UI frameworks like React or Vue.
· You have previous work or internship experience working with Javascript/Typescript.
· You have mastered taking a simple problem or business scenario into a solution that interacts with multiple software components, and executing on it by writing clear, easily understood, well tested and extensible code.
· You are comfortable navigating a large code base, debugging others' code, and providing feedback to other engineers through code reviews.
· Your experience demonstrates that you take ownership of your growth, proactively seeking feedback from your team, your manager, and your stakeholders.
· You have strong verbal and written communication skills that support effective collaboration with our global engineering team.

Pay Grade - J

Equity Grade - CAN 4

Employees new to Affirm typically come in at the start of the pay range. Affirm focuses on providing a simple and transparent pay structure which is based on a variety of factors, including location, experience and job-related skills.

Base pay is part of a total compensation package that may include equity rewards, monthly stipends for health, wellness and tech spending, and benefits (including 100% subsidized medical coverage, dental and vision for you and your dependents.)

CAN base pay range per year:  101,000 - 151,000 CAD

Location - Remote Canada
This remote role is open only to candidates residing in Alberta, British Columbia, Manitoba, New Brunswick, Newfoundland and Labrador, Nova Scotia, Ontario, Prince Edward Island, or Saskatchewan.
